Start-assistsystemsStart-assist systemsSince leakage and heat losses reduce thepressure and the temperature of the A/Fmixture at the end of the compressionstroke, the cold diesel engine is more difficultto start and the mixture more difficult toignite than it is when hot. These facts makeit particularly important that start-assistsystems are used. The minimum startingtemperature depends upon the enginetype. Pre-chamber and swirl-chamberengines are equipped with a sheathedelementglow plug (GSK) in the auxiliarycombustion chamber which functions as a“hot spot”. On small direct-<strong>injection</strong> (DI)engines, this “hot spot” is located on thecombustion chamber’s periphery. Large DItruck engines on the other hand have thealternative of using air preheating in theintake manifold (flame start) or special,easily ignitable <strong>fuel</strong> (Start Pilot) which issprayed into the intake air. Today, the startassistsystems use sheathed-elementglow plugs practically without exception.Sheathed-elementglow plugThe sheathed-element glow plug’s tubularheating element is so firmly pressed intothe glow-plug shell that a gas-tight seal isFig. 1formed. The element is a metal tube whichis resistant to both corrosion and hot gases,and which contains a heater (glow) elementembedded in magnesium-oxide powder(Fig. 1). This heater element comprisestwo series-connected resistors: the heaterfilament in the glow-tube tip, and the controlfilament. Whereas the heater filamentmaintains virtually constant electricalresistance regardless of temperature, thecontrol filament is made of material with apositive temperature coefficient (PTC). Onnewer-generation glow plugs (GSK2), itsresistance increases even more rapidlywith rising temperature than was the casewith the conventional S-RSK glow plug.This means that the newer GSK2 glowplugs are characterized by reaching thetemperature needed for ignition far morequickly (850 °C in 4s). They also feature alower steady-state temperature (Fig. 2)which means that the glow plug’s temperatureis limited to a non-critical level.The result is that the GSK2 glow plugcan remain on for up to 3 minutesfollowing engine start. This post-glowfeature improves both the warm-up andrun-up phases with considerable improvementsin noise and exhaust-gasemissions.Sheathed-element glow plug GSK21 Electrical connector terminal, 2 Insulating washer, 3 Double gasket, 4 Terminal pin, 5 Glow-plug shell,6 Heater seal, 7 Heater and control filament, 8 Glow tube, 9 Filling powder.621 2 3 4 5 6789UMS0685-1Y
